Automated Reporting enables the system to schedule and execute automatic report generation without manual intervention. This capability ensures that critical data summaries are produced on a defined timeline, reducing administrative overhead and eliminating human error in timing. By integrating directly with core databases, the function pulls the most relevant metrics at scheduled intervals. The system then formats these findings into standardized visual reports, ready for distribution to stakeholders. This approach supports consistent decision-making by guaranteeing that all parties access up-to-date information exactly when needed. It transforms reactive data requests into proactive monitoring tools, allowing leadership to focus on strategy rather than routine compilation tasks.
The scheduling engine allows administrators to define precise frequencies for report generation, ranging from hourly to monthly cycles based on operational needs.
Automatic execution triggers the data aggregation process immediately upon reaching a scheduled time, ensuring no delays in information availability for decision-makers.
The system handles format conversion and distribution automatically, integrating with existing communication channels to deliver reports without further user action.
Configurable cron expressions allow for precise timing alignment with business cycles and fiscal periods.
Automated error handling ensures reports are re-triggered if initial generation fails due to temporary system issues.
Centralized logging provides a complete audit trail of every report generated, scheduled, and distributed by the system.
Report Generation Latency
Data Freshness Accuracy
Administrative Time Saved
Supports custom cron expressions for precise timing alignment with business cycles.
Triggers re-generation automatically if initial execution fails due to system issues.
Provides a complete record of every report generated, scheduled, and distributed.
Automatically formats and delivers reports to stakeholders via configured channels.
Connects seamlessly with existing database layers to pull fresh metrics without external APIs.
Interfaces with visualization modules to ensure report charts match current data structures.
Supports secure authentication protocols for all automated distribution channels and storage.
Ensures all stakeholders receive identical, up-to-date information at the same time.
Eliminates manual compilation mistakes and timing discrepancies in report delivery.
Handles increased frequency of reports without requiring additional human resources.
Module Snapshot
Manages cron jobs and triggers data aggregation at defined intervals.
Pulls relevant metrics from core databases and validates data integrity before formatting.
Converts raw data into visual reports and pushes them to designated recipients.